The Keynsham based small newspaper The Week in says that witnesses are appealed for after a gay man was abused and assaulted in North Common. Two men were walking in Cloverlea Road on Thursday 17th August, when they were followed by a group of teens between the ages of 12 and 17. The teenagers shouted homophobic abuse at the two men and one of them punched one of the men. The boy responsible for this assault is described as aged about fifteen, five foot five inches of medium build and dark hair. He was wearing black trousers and a white t-shirt. Police are seeking any information about this attack and be called on 101 or you can contact the charity Crimestoppers.
